LHH Recruitment Solutions is partnering with a manufacturing company in Chandler. This organization is looking to add an HR Administrative Assistant to their team. This job is Monday-Friday 8am-5pm, fully in office. While this role will support the HR department with clerical tasks, you will sit at the front desk and perform front office tasks.

Responsibilities:
- Greet and assist visitors with a friendly and professional demeanor
- Answer and direct phone calls, taking messages as needed
- Support HR department with administrative tasks, including scheduling interviews, maintaining employee records, and processing paperwork
- Assist with onboarding new employees and preparing new hire documentation
- Help manage employee benefits and assist with open enrollment processes
- Maintain and organize office files and HR-related documentation
- Handle general administrative duties such as data entry, office correspondence, and managing office supplies
- Collaborate with team members to streamline HR processes and enhance operational efficiency
- High School diploma or equivalent
- Previous administrative or front-office experience, ideally in an HR setting
- Strong communication skills, both written and verbal
- Exceptional organizational skills and attention to detail
- Proficient with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ook) and general office software
- Ability to multitask and manage competing priorities effectively
- Friendly, approachable attitude with a professional appearance
- Discretion and ability to maintain confidentiality in handling sensitive information
